Betty was a Banty Cochin and was my very first chicken. She came to live with me when she was already 18 months old. She was my first girl to lay an egg and my first broody girl. She could catch frogs like no other chicken.
Her last week was spent sitting in the sun ( well protected from the other flock members) except for her best friend, Lacey.
Betty die last night at 11 years old, she was my oldest girl.
